Fly Extermination in Rockwall, TX
Fly extermination services focus on removing and controlling fly populations that can become a nuisance for homeowners in Rockwall, TX, and surrounding areas. These services typically address issues such as flies invading indoor spaces, breeding around trash or compost areas, or establishing persistent outdoor swarms. Projects often involve identifying the source of the infestation, implementing targeted treatments, and providing advice on preventing future problems. Property owners should understand the extent of the fly problem, potential breeding sites, and any specific areas where flies are most active before requesting service.
Homeowners considering fly extermination usually want clarity on what methods will be used, the scope of the treatment, and any precautions necessary during and after the process. It’s also helpful to know whether the service includes identifying and eliminating breeding sites, as well as recommendations for ongoing prevention. Understanding these details can ensure that the chosen approach effectively addresses the issue and helps maintain a fly-free environment in and around the property.

Fly Extermination Questions
What are fly extermination services? Fly extermination services involve removing and controlling fly populations to reduce nuisances and prevent infestations on residential or commercial properties in Rockwall, TX.
What types of fly problems do these services address? These services target common flies such as house flies, cluster flies, and fruit flies that can invade indoor and outdoor spaces.
How can property owners prevent future fly issues? Eliminating breeding sites, maintaining cleanliness, and sealing entry points are recommended to help prevent recurring fly problems.
